Innovations in Robotics



One significant innovation in dental surgery is making use of robotic innovation, which enables accurate and effective operations. With the help of robot systems, oral cosmetic surgeons have the ability to execute intricate surgeries with boosted accuracy, minimizing the risk of human mistake.



These robot systems are geared up with innovative imaging modern technology and precise tools that enable specialists to navigate through complex anatomical frameworks effortlessly. By making use of robot technology, doctors can accomplish better medical accuracy, leading to boosted client end results and faster recuperation times.

Furthermore, using robotics in dental surgery permits minimally intrusive procedures, minimizing the trauma to surrounding tissues and promoting faster recovery.

3D Printing in Oral Surgery



To enhance the area of dental surgery, you can discover the subtopic of 3D printing in oral surgery. This ingenious modern technology has the prospective to revolutionize the means oral doctors run and treat patients. Right here are 4 vital methods which 3D printing is shaping the area:

- ** Personalized Surgical Guides **: 3D printing permits the creation of very accurate and patient-specific surgical guides, improving the accuracy and efficiency of procedures.

- ** Implant Prosthetics **: With 3D printing, dental surgeons can develop customized implant prosthetics that perfectly fit a patient's unique anatomy, causing better results and patient satisfaction.

- ** Bone Grafting **: 3D printing makes it possible for the production of patient-specific bone grafts, decreasing the demand for conventional implanting techniques and boosting healing and recovery time.

Minimally Intrusive Techniques



To better advance the area of dental surgery, embrace the potential of minimally intrusive techniques that can considerably profit both specialists and individuals alike.

Minimally invasive techniques are reinventing the area by lowering surgical injury, decreasing post-operative pain, and accelerating the recuperation process. These strategies include using smaller sized incisions and specialized instruments to carry out procedures with accuracy and effectiveness.

By using sophisticated imaging technology, such as cone beam computed tomography (CBCT), doctors can properly plan and carry out surgical treatments with minimal invasiveness.

Additionally, the use of lasers in dental surgery enables specific cells cutting and coagulation, causing reduced blood loss and lowered recovery time.
